A lot of homes around Syracuse were built long before central air became standard. In neighborhoods like Eastwood, Sedgwick, and Strathmore, adding ductwork can mean opening walls, lowering ceilings, or tearing into finished spaces. That is one reason ductless air conditioner installation has become a popular option across Central New York.

Cooney Air Conditioning & Heating installs systems for older homes, additions, enclosed porches, upstairs bedrooms, finished basements, and rooms that stay warmer than the rest of the house. Ductless systems cool specific areas directly, which helps avoid the uneven airflow issues that show up in a lot of older properties around Syracuse.

These systems also run quietly compared to window units and give you better control from room to room.

In a lot of Syracuse homes, there is usually one area that never feels right once summer shows up. Upstairs bedrooms stay warmer than the rest of the house, finished attics hold heat all afternoon, and additions often cool differently because they were built after the original hvac system was already in place. Ductless systems are a common fix for those spaces because they cool the room directly instead of depending on long duct runs to push air across the house.

Indoor and Outdoor Unit Options

Ductless systems are available in several configurations depending on the layout of the home.

Wall-mounted systems are common in bedrooms, offices, and living spaces. Ceiling cassette models fit well in finished rooms where homeowners want a lower-profile appearance. Floor-mounted systems are used in older Syracuse homes where wall space is limited.

The outdoor unit is compact and typically installed along the side or rear of the home.

For larger homes, multi-zone systems allow different areas to operate independently from the same split system. That setup works well for families dealing with uneven temperatures between floors or additions that never matched the rest of the house.
